One-Click Scheduling
Enter a task name and duration, and Schedow picks a free slot by scanning your calendar. It sends invites instantly, no back-and-forth. You can tweak preferences, like meeting length or buffers. It’s perfect for quick bookings, like coffee chats or work calls. Users on forums rave about how it cuts planning time in half.
Smart Reminders
Never miss a deadline with Schedow’s alerts. Set them as email, push, or SMS – your choice. They’re customizable, so you get nudged when it suits you. Recurring tasks, like weekly meetings, are easy to set. If a task is urgent, it escalates notifications. This keeps you on track without feeling nagged.
Collaboration Tools
Schedow shines for teams. Share your availability with a link – no endless emails. Team calendars show who’s free when, and comment threads keep discussions clear. It’s great for group projects or family plans. Reviews mention it’s a lifesaver for remote teams juggling time zones. Syncs in real-time for smooth coordination.

Account Setup
Sign up with your email or Google account at schedow.com. It takes a minute. Link your Google Calendar or Outlook to pull in existing events. The app prompts you to set your time zone and preferences. No downloads needed for web; mobile apps are on iOS and Android. It’s free to start, with premium options later.
First Task Creation
Add your first task: click “New,” enter a name like “Team Meeting,” pick a time, and hit save. Schedow checks for conflicts and suggests slots. Add people by email or share a link. Set a reminder if you want. It’s intuitive, and tutorials on the site walk you through. Try a simple task to get the hang of it.

Common Limitations
The free tier limits integrations to one calendar and caps team members. Syncing can lag during peak hours, as noted on Reddit. Premium unlocks more, like Zoom links or analytics. If you need heavy features, budget for the paid plan. Check the site for current limits to avoid surprises.
Troubleshooting Basics
Can’t log in? Clear your browser cache or try another device. Sync issues? Reconnect your calendar in settings. Notifications not firing? Check app permissions or spam folders. For stubborn problems, email support via schedow.com. Restarting the app often fixes small bugs. Keep your app updated for smoother performance.
